We just had this same issue with Z06 and engineering stated these crankshaft codes like this are common on modern cars when new do to fuel quality issues and ECU tuning. (Fuel trim and knock sensor errors). It happens during ECU learning. If it's under 300 miles it's very possible. Clear the code and run a good tank of fuel. Not sure how the new ECUs are but Id reset and let it re-learn without excessive idling and cold starts and stops. (Typical during transport and dealer PDIs)
Just another opinion, don't take it as gospel.
